There is several variants of Highlander rules (mainly ban lists) but most of them have the following rules
You can only have 1 card of each type except for basic lands.
Your deck must have at least 100 cards in it.
There is several variants of Highlander rules (mainly ban lists) but most of them have the following rules
You can only have 1 card of each type except for basic lands.
Your deck must have at least 100 cards in it.